Writing short posts is an excellent way to flex your word choice muscles. Which word is the most clear? Poignant? Direct?
This week I want you to conjure something. An object, a person, a feeling, a color, a season- whatever you like.
But don’t tell me what it is, conjure it.
Don’t tell me you were sad- tell me that your face crumpled as tears drizzled down your cheeks.
Don’t tell that that one guy was hot- tell me about his eyes. Or his tush. Whatever.
You have 100 words, use them wisely. And yes- you so can do this!

Can you guess what I am thinking of?
From the moment you touch my lips, I am yours. You are golden, sweetness and comfort. When I hold you, your warmth spreads through my hands and flows through my body like mist. I begin to uncoil, sighing, at peace. Your sweetness soothes my soul and fills my senses. To some, you seem insignificant. Something to take for granted. An accompaniment. But to me, you are fields and fields of flowers. You are India. At the end of a long day, it is you I look forward to. Blessed am I that Mr Cool understands my connection with you.
